Inflammation, often perceived negatively, is a fundamental and vital component of the body’s immune response, serving as an initial defense mechanism against injury, infection, and disease. This acute form of inflammation, characterized by redness, swelling, heat, and pain, is a short-term, self-limiting process designed to protect the body and initiate healing. When a knee is scraped or a virus is fought off, the immune system orchestrates this rapid, localized response, which typically resolves within hours or days as the threat is neutralized and repair mechanisms take over. However, the beneficial nature of inflammation takes a detrimental turn when this protective response fails to switch off, persisting for weeks, months, or even years. This prolonged, systemic state is known as chronic inflammation, a serious condition with far-reaching and often devastating impacts on long-term health and overall wellness.
The Silent Scourge: Understanding Chronic Inflammation and Its Health Impacts
Chronic inflammation is increasingly recognized by the medical community as a foundational driver of numerous non-communicable diseases, representing a significant global health challenge. Unlike its acute counterpart, chronic inflammation often operates subtly, without the overt signs typically associated with an inflammatory response. It involves a sustained, low-grade activation of the immune system, leading to a continuous assault on the body’s own tissues. Extensive research consistently links chronic, systemic inflammation with an increased risk of a wide array of severe health conditions, including metabolic issues such as type 2 diabetes and obesity, cardiovascular diseases like atherosclerosis and hypertension, accelerated aging processes, and a spectrum of chronic degenerative diseases. Furthermore, it plays a role in the pathogenesis of neurodegenerative conditions like Alzheimer’s and Parkinson’s disease, certain cancers, autoimmune disorders, and even mood disorders.
The transition from acute to chronic inflammation often begins with persistent cellular signals indicating an imbalance within the body. These signals can stem from factors such as chronically elevated blood sugar levels, oxidative stress (an imbalance between free radicals and antioxidants), or sustained high levels of cortisol, the body’s primary stress hormone. Over time, this ongoing immune response, instead of repairing tissues, begins to damage them. This cellular dysfunction manifests in a variety of non-specific but debilitating symptoms, including persistent low energy, unexplained weight gain, chronic joint pain, instability in blood sugar regulation, and cognitive decline, affecting memory, focus, and overall brain health.

The Root Causes: Why Inflammation Persists
The pervasive nature of chronic inflammation in modern society is attributed to a confluence of lifestyle and environmental factors that continuously trigger and sustain immune responses. A significant contributor is the standard Western diet, characterized by high consumption of refined sugars, unhealthy fats, and processed foods. These dietary elements often lead to rapid blood sugar spikes and nutrient imbalances, creating an inflammatory environment within the body. Beyond diet, chronic psychological stress is a major instigator, as sustained cortisol elevation can suppress beneficial immune functions while promoting pro-inflammatory pathways. Inadequate sleep similarly disrupts hormonal balance and immune regulation, pushing the body into a pro-inflammatory state. Furthermore, sedentary lifestyles, exposure to environmental toxins (e.g., pollutants, pesticides), and an imbalanced gut microbiome all contribute to the persistent inflammatory burden. Understanding these root causes is crucial for developing effective strategies to combat chronic inflammation.

Dietary Strategies: Eating to Extinguish Inflammation
Improving one’s diet is arguably one of the most immediate and impactful ways to reduce systemic inflammation. Many cases of chronic inflammation are exacerbated by the modern diet’s reliance on ultra-processed foods, which are often laden with inflammatory sugars, unhealthy fats, and artificial chemicals. A shift towards whole, unprocessed, nutrient-dense foods provides the body with essential antioxidants, polyphenols, and healthy fats necessary to calm inflammation at the cellular level.
Foods to Prioritize:
An anti-inflammatory diet champions a rich intake of ingredients that actively combat inflammation:
- Omega-3 Fatty Acids: Found abundantly in fatty fish (salmon, mackerel, sardines), flaxseeds, chia seeds, and walnuts. Omega-3s are crucial for modulating immune responses and reducing pro-inflammatory mediators.
- Leafy Green Vegetables: Spinach, kale, collard greens, and other greens are packed with antioxidants, vitamins, and minerals that protect cells from oxidative damage.
- Berries: Blueberries, strawberries, raspberries, and cherries are rich in anthocyanins and other powerful antioxidants that neutralize free radicals.
- Cruciferous Vegetables: Broccoli, cauliflower, Brussels sprouts, and cabbage contain sulforaphane and other compounds known for their anti-inflammatory and detoxifying properties.
- Olive Oil: Extra virgin olive oil, a staple of the Mediterranean diet, contains oleocanthal, a compound with anti-inflammatory effects similar to ibuprofen.
- Nuts and Seeds: Almonds, walnuts, and flaxseeds provide healthy fats, fiber, and antioxidants.
- Avocados: A source of monounsaturated fats, fiber, and potassium, all beneficial for reducing inflammation.
- Spices: Turmeric (containing curcumin), ginger, garlic, and cinnamon possess potent anti-inflammatory properties that have been recognized in traditional medicine for centuries and are increasingly supported by scientific research.
- Green Tea: Rich in polyphenols, particularly catechins like EGCG, which are powerful antioxidants and anti-inflammatory agents.
While plant-based foods like beans, lentils, and whole grains (e.g., brown rice, quinoa) also offer anti-inflammatory benefits due to their fiber and phytonutrient content, their higher carbohydrate load might be limited in specific dietary approaches like a ketogenic diet.
Foods to Limit or Avoid:
To effectively combat inflammation, it is equally important to minimize or eliminate foods known to promote it:
- Refined Sugars: Found in sodas, candies, pastries, and many processed foods, refined sugars trigger inflammatory pathways and contribute to insulin resistance.
- Processed Foods: Often contain a combination of unhealthy fats, sugars, and artificial additives that drive inflammation.
- Refined Grains: White bread, white rice, and pasta lack the fiber and nutrients of whole grains and can cause blood sugar spikes.
- Trans Fats and Hydrogenated Oils: Found in many fried foods, baked goods, and some margarines, these fats are highly inflammatory and detrimental to cardiovascular health.
- Excessive Omega-6 Fatty Acids: While some omega-6s are essential, an imbalance with omega-3s (common in Western diets due to vegetable oils like corn, soy, and sunflower oil) can promote inflammation.
- Alcohol: Excessive alcohol consumption can lead to systemic inflammation and liver damage.
Regarding red meat, while some studies have suggested a link to inflammation, others indicate that high-quality, lean cuts of meat, particularly from grass-fed sources, can be part of a healthy diet when consumed in moderation. The emphasis lies on quality and preparation.
Rethinking How Food is Cooked and Shopped For
Beyond the selection of ingredients, the methods of food preparation significantly influence their inflammatory potential. High-heat cooking methods like deep-frying can create oxidized oils and generate advanced glycation end products (AGEs), which are known inflammatory compounds. Conversely, gentler cooking methods help preserve nutrients and keep fats stable, maintaining the foods’ anti-inflammatory properties.
- Opt for Steaming, Baking, Roasting, or Sautéing: These methods generally minimize the formation of inflammatory compounds compared to deep-frying or grilling at very high temperatures.
- Use Healthy Fats for Cooking: Choose stable oils like extra virgin olive oil for lower-heat cooking, and avocado oil or coconut oil for higher-heat applications. Avoid highly processed vegetable oils.
- Marinate Meats: Marinating meats in acidic solutions (like lemon juice or vinegar) with herbs and spices can reduce the formation of AGEs during cooking.
Mindful grocery shopping is also critical. Reading ingredient lists thoroughly is paramount, as many seemingly healthy or "keto-friendly" packaged products can still be ultra-processed and contain hidden inflammatory ingredients. Watch out for disguised sugars such as "maltodextrin" or "dextrose," and always avoid hydrogenated or partially hydrogenated oils, which indicate the presence of harmful trans fats. The guiding principle should be to prioritize whole foods with single-ingredient lists: fresh produce, pasture-raised meats, and minimally processed staples form the foundation of an anti-inflammatory diet.
Moving the Body Regularly: Exercise as Medicine
Consistent physical activity is a potent anti-inflammatory intervention, a fact supported by extensive scientific research. Regular exercise, even at moderate intensities, has profound systemic benefits. It helps to reduce levels of inflammatory markers in the blood, such as C-reactive protein (CRP), and enhances the activity of anti-inflammatory compounds. The benefits are not exclusive to intense workouts; activities like brisk walking, light cycling, swimming, and strength training, which elevate the heart rate, all contribute significantly.
Beyond its direct anti-inflammatory effects, exercise plays a crucial role in maintaining a healthy body weight. Excess adipose tissue, particularly visceral fat, is metabolically active and releases pro-inflammatory cytokines, exacerbating systemic inflammation. By reducing body fat, exercise directly diminishes this inflammatory burden. Furthermore, physical activity improves insulin sensitivity, a major factor in preventing blood sugar instability, which is a known trigger for inflammation. The physiological processes initiated during exercise also aid in detoxification, helping the body eliminate potentially inflammatory toxins through sweat and improved lymphatic circulation.
Prioritizing Sleep and Stress Management
Chronic stress and insufficient sleep are recognized as major drivers of systemic inflammation, primarily by disrupting the delicate balance of the body’s endocrine and immune systems. Sustained psychological stress leads to chronic elevation of cortisol. While cortisol is essential for acute stress responses, its prolonged presence can dysregulate immune function, shifting it towards a pro-inflammatory state. This not only impairs the body’s ability to repair and restore itself but also elevates the risk for serious conditions such as heart disease, metabolic syndrome, and neurodegenerative conditions like Alzheimer’s and Parkinson’s disease.
Strategies for Stress Management:
- Mindfulness and Meditation: Practices like mindfulness meditation, even for short durations (5-10 minutes daily), have been shown to lower cortisol levels and reduce inflammatory markers.
- Journaling: Expressive writing can help process emotions and reduce the psychological burden of stress.
- Deep Breathing Exercises: Simple diaphragmatic breathing techniques activate the parasympathetic nervous system, promoting relaxation and reducing the physiological stress response.
- Tai Chi and Yoga: These mind-body practices combine physical movement with mental focus, effectively reducing stress and improving overall well-being.
- Time in Nature: Spending time outdoors has been linked to lower stress hormones and improved mood.
Optimizing Sleep Hygiene:
Sleep is a critical period for cellular repair, hormonal regulation, and immune system modulation. Chronic sleep deprivation (consistently getting less than 7-9 hours per night) disrupts these vital processes, leading to elevated inflammatory markers and an increased risk of obesity, type 2 diabetes, hypertension, and mental health issues.
- Consistent Sleep Schedule: Going to bed and waking up at the same time each day, even on weekends, helps regulate the body’s circadian rhythm.
- Reduce Screen Time: The blue light emitted from electronic devices can interfere with melatonin production, a hormone essential for sleep. Avoiding screens for at least an hour before bed is recommended.
- Create a Conducive Sleep Environment: A dark, quiet, and cool bedroom free from distractions promotes restful sleep.
- Wind-Down Routine: Engaging in relaxing activities like reading, a warm bath, or gentle stretching before bed can signal to the body that it’s time to rest.
Staying Adequately Hydrated
The importance of consistent hydration often goes underestimated in the context of inflammation. Water is fundamental to virtually every physiological process in the human body; every cell relies on adequate hydration to function optimally. When the body is dehydrated, cells can shrink, and the fluid volume surrounding them decreases. This can lead to increased cellular friction and stress, contributing to low-grade, systemic inflammation. Dehydration also impairs the body’s ability to circulate nutrients, remove waste products, regulate temperature, and maintain metabolic efficiency—all factors that indirectly influence the inflammatory state. Aiming for 8-10 cups of healthy liquids daily, increasing intake during exercise or in hot climates, is a simple yet powerful strategy to support cellular health and dampen inflammatory processes. Prioritizing water over sugary or artificially sweetened beverages is crucial, as these can counteract the benefits.
The Role of Targeted Nutritional Support: Evidence-Based Anti-Inflammatory Supplements
While lifestyle factors remain the primary foundation for managing inflammation, certain evidence-based supplements can provide additional support, particularly when dietary intake or physiological processes are suboptimal. It is crucial to view supplements as adjuncts to healthy habits, not replacements.
- Omega-3 Fatty Acids (EPA and DHA): These essential fatty acids, typically sourced from fish oil or algal oil, are perhaps the most well-researched anti-inflammatory supplements. They help to produce resolvins and protectins, compounds that actively resolve inflammation.
- Curcumin: The active compound in turmeric, curcumin is a potent antioxidant and anti-inflammatory agent. Its efficacy in reducing inflammatory markers has been demonstrated in numerous studies, particularly for conditions like osteoarthritis.
- Vitamin D: Often referred to as the "sunshine vitamin," Vitamin D plays a crucial role in immune modulation. Deficiency is common and has been linked to increased inflammation and a higher risk of autoimmune diseases.
- Magnesium: An essential mineral involved in over 300 enzymatic reactions, magnesium helps regulate blood sugar, nerve function, and blood pressure. Its deficiency is associated with higher levels of inflammatory markers.
- N-acetylcysteine (NAC): A precursor to glutathione, the body’s master antioxidant, NAC supports detoxification pathways and helps reduce oxidative stress, thereby dampening inflammation.
- Alpha-Lipoic Acid: A powerful antioxidant that can regenerate other antioxidants like Vitamin C and E, alpha-lipoic acid helps protect cells from oxidative damage and reduce inflammation.
- Resveratrol: Found in red grapes and berries, resveratrol is a polyphenol with significant antioxidant and anti-inflammatory properties, potentially influencing pathways related to aging and chronic disease.
- Ginger Extract: Similar to turmeric, ginger contains compounds like gingerols that exert potent anti-inflammatory and antioxidant effects.
- Probiotics: A healthy gut microbiome is intimately linked to immune function and inflammation. Probiotic supplements can help rebalance gut flora, potentially reducing gut-derived inflammation.
The Role of Ketosis in Inflammation Management
While not the only pathway to lower inflammation, a well-formulated ketogenic diet can offer a unique and effective strategy. By significantly restricting carbohydrates and emphasizing healthy fats, a keto diet naturally eliminates many of the pro-inflammatory triggers inherent in standard Western diets, such as refined sugars and grains. Instead, it promotes the consumption of whole, nutrient-dense foods, often rich in omega-3 fatty acids, which further contributes to a balanced immune response and reduced inflammation.
Beyond dietary composition, the metabolic state of ketosis itself offers distinct anti-inflammatory advantages. When the body shifts from burning glucose to burning fat-derived ketones (primarily beta-hydroxybutyrate, BHB) for energy, it operates with greater cellular efficiency, potentially reducing oxidative stress. Some research suggests that BHB itself acts as a signaling molecule, inhibiting the activation of the NLRP3 inflammasome, a key component of the innate immune system responsible for initiating inflammatory responses. This mechanism contributes to the anti-inflammatory effects observed in ketogenic diets, which may play a role in healthy aging and brain health. Public Health Perspective and Economic Impact
The widespread prevalence of chronic inflammation carries significant public health and economic implications. Chronic inflammatory conditions are among the leading causes of death and disability globally, placing immense strain on healthcare systems. The direct costs associated with treating these conditions, coupled with indirect costs from lost productivity and diminished quality of life, amount to trillions of dollars annually worldwide. Leading health organizations, including the World Health Organization (WHO) and national health agencies, increasingly advocate for preventative strategies centered on lifestyle modifications. Experts in preventative medicine highlight that a significant portion of the chronic disease burden could be mitigated through widespread adoption of anti-inflammatory diets, regular physical activity, effective stress management, and adequate sleep. These interventions are not only crucial for individual well-being but represent a critical investment in public health and economic stability.
